Collin Morikawa Opens Up About His Golf Ritual to Avoid Getting Drained Playing on the PGA Tour

Collin Morikawa, ‌the 25-year-old golf prodigy known for his ‌precision and mental fortitude, recently opened up about a critical ​aspect of his routine that helps him navigate the ‌demanding schedule of the PGA Tour. In a candid interview, Morikawa discussed the‌ importance ‌of maintaining mental energy ‌and how he​ incorporates personalized ⁤self-care ‍rituals to‌ stay sharp and focused throughout the season.

For Morikawa, success isn’t just ‍about the physical aspects of golf. He⁤ emphasized that ​managing the mental toll of constant ⁢travel and ‍high-pressure scenarios is equally important. His mindfulness practices, which include meditation and reflection, serve as a ⁣buffer against burnout and help him stay ready for competition. The​ mental game, Morikawa noted, is as crucial ‍for victory ‍as the actual swings of the club.

To stay mentally prepared, ⁢Morikawa⁤ employs a variety ‍of strategies tailored to his specific needs. He dedicates time to solitary activities that recharge his ​emotional ​batteries, such as spending quiet moments⁤ on the golf course away from⁤ the spotlight. These breaks away​ from the tour’s frenetic pace ‌allow him to reconnect with his ‍love for the sport ⁤and find joy​ in the​ simple act of playing.
